I had a gig here a few weeks back and after soundcheck we had a lot of drinking time to kill before the actual show. Quite a casual, after-work vibe in there but I wouldn’t say it’s one of the best watering holes in the area. The bar staff seem to be there more for the music and gigs so aren’t that helpful if you need a hand with your drinks selections (of which the choices aren’t vast anyway).
There doesn’t seem to be much passing trade as it only got busy just before the show and emptied out immediately after which gives me the impression that perhaps people only come to this pub for the bands…

I wouldn’t go to the Hope and Anchor unless I was going to a gig there. As a pub it’s pretty ropey - the beer selection isn’t great, it’s fairly grubby and the layout isn’t great either. However, it is probably better than most of the “bars” along Upper Street, so that alone gives it a couple of brownie points.

As a music venue though, it’s good and has a long history to prove it. I’m not a big “new music” person - I only really go to places like this when it’s someone I know, but on the occasions that I’ve happened upon the bands playing here, they’ve been really good.

Bad pub - Good music venue.

Playing host to many up and coming bands, the Hope and Anchor in Islington is a great little, laid back bar which attracts as many music industry people as it does genuine fans.

The main floor is full of easy-going people who take advantage of the fairly priced drinks.

The downstairs music area is large with an additional bar and the acoustics are great.
